About Die Cut Luggage Tags

.sub-title{ font-size:24px; font-weight:700; line-height:1.6; margin:28px 0 14px; text-transform:capitalize; } .sub-title .dot{font-weight:900; margin-right:10px;} Die cut luggage tags turn travel essentials into branded keepsakes that work hard from check‑in to carousel. Precision contours frame logos beautifully while leaving room for names and contact details. Strong substrates and clean finishes survive conveyor belts, rain, and repeated trips with ease. Whether for airlines, hotels, or D2C gear brands, they add polish to every suitcase in motion. Designs can be playful or premium, but always readable and rugged in real‑world travel. The result is a compact touchpoint that mixes style, function, and memorable visibility.

•Travel‑Ready Shapes With Purpose

  • Rounded rectangles, ticket silhouettes, or tag‑with‑window shapes keep edges safe and scannable. Logo‑echoing contours create instant recognition on crowded carousel belts and hotel lobbies. Notches guide strap placement so faces hang straight and forward on moving bags. Oversized options suit checked luggage, while minis fit carry‑ons and backpacks neatly. Negative‑space cutouts add depth without stealing room from key information. Every line is drawn to balance brand presence with practical travel ergonomics.

•Materials That Last Miles

  • Laminated card stocks work for promos, while PVC and PETG handle heavy, wet conditions. PU leather and microfiber deliver luxe feel with wipe‑clean durability for frequent flyers. Aluminum and steel‑core options resist crushing in overheads and baggage bays. UV‑stable inks keep colors crisp under sun and runway lighting across seasons. Duplex builds and sealed edges stop delamination at stress points and corners. Each substrate is chosen to travel far, look sharp, and age gracefully in use.

•Print & Finishes That Pop

  • Spot colors lock brand tones; process print handles gradients, maps, and imagery. Spot UV adds gloss to emblems, while soft‑touch coats feel premium in hand. Foil accents in silver or gunmetal pair beautifully with travel and tech themes. Deboss, emboss, or laser etch on leatherette reads elegant without heavy ink. Edge painting frames silhouettes and boosts visibility on dark baggage fabrics. Finishes elevate the look while protecting surfaces through bumps and scrapes.

•Smart Features & Privacy

  • Flip‑over privacy flaps conceal details yet reveal a name line at a glance. QR codes link to secure profiles, itineraries, or lost‑and‑found contact forms. NFC chips can trigger airline apps or warranty pages without printed clutter. Writable panels accept pen and marker, then dry quickly to avoid smudges. Ghost lines guide neat handwriting while leaving room for international formats. Smart touches keep travelers safe, connected, and confident on the move.

•Functional Layouts For Clarity

  • Clear hierarchy separates logo, name, and contact fields for quick reads in transit. Pictograms trim copy: phone, email, country, and flight icons reduce language friction. Safe areas avoid strap holes so characters never clip during die cutting. High‑contrast type stays legible against fabrics, racks, and airport lighting. Back panels house legal notes, brand URLs, or program IDs without clutter. The layout works at arm’s length—fast, calm, and unmistakably branded.

•Attachments Built For Motion

  • Buckle straps in PU or leatherette add strength and a polished finish for premium lines. Silicone loops flex under load and cold, perfect for outdoor and family travel. Metal cable ties with screw locks deter loss on rough handling and long hauls. Elastic loops speed bulk tagging for corporate events and tour operators. Eyelets and rivets reinforce holes, extending life through repeated trips. Every connector is chosen to keep tags facing forward and securely attached.

Specifications & Capabilities

Printing capabilities for Die Cut Luggage Tags
ShapesRectangle, square, round, and custom die-cut to your outline
SizesMade to your measurements; folded formats available
MaterialsRecycled kraft, art paper, premium card, leather, waterproof PVC, silkscreen fabric
PrintingOne or both sides; full colour or spot colour
FinishesMatt, gloss, gold and silver foiling, embossing, stamping, UV coating
Hole optionsPunched hole, reinforced eyelet, or supplied without a hole
StringsString, elastic loop, ribbon or safety pin, fitted before despatch
Minimum order100 per design
ArtworkDigital proof supplied for approval before printing
DeliveryUK-wide
